Output 763016f426e4ade598c1730bbd42e1ada1be801420756412b8d8847b61155883:6

value
663416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54082f3f2c6e6f9abaedef6eada24a103844754c OP_EQUAL
address
39MLVL8DUrutPZmLWb27Uu91J6tUh42iEB
transaction
763016f426e4ade598c1730bbd42e1ada1be801420756412b8d8847b61155883
confirmations
175853
spent
true